抄録

The foraminiferal samples dealt with herein were collected from the control section of the Nakatsu formation exposed on the River Sagami., Microbiostratigraphically, the Nakatsu can be subdivided into two zones, the lower, the Quinqueloculina bicostata and the upper, the Rotalia sagamiensis., Many of the species from the Quinqueloculina bicostata zone, which includes five zonules, are known in shallow waters from the northern part of Japan, and this zone contains such megafossils as Umbonium arenarium, U, obsoletum and U., conglomeratum., Rotalia sagamiensis zone which includes four zonules, is characterised by the abundance of Rotalia, Nodosaria, Burimina, Bolivina, and Gyroidina, and contains many characteristic species such as Planuleria japonica, Parafrondicularia japonica, Plectofrondicularia nakatsuensis n., sp., and Robulus submamilligerus var., etc., ., Judging from the above criteria, the Lower Nakatsu is considered to have been deposited in shallow and cold waters and the Upper Nakatsu in deeper and warmer water than the Lower., The writers think that the Lower Nakatsu is the upper part of the lower Pliocene (H1b) and the Upper Nakatsu is the lower part of the middle Pliocene (H2).,
